Intermediate outcome after carotid stenting: what should we expect?   总被引:2,自引:0,他引:2  
Atherosclerosis of the extracranial carotid artery is a major public health burden. Stroke is the third leading cause of death in Western countries, after heart disease and cancer, and the leading cause of long-term disability. In the United States, there are more than 500,000 strokes annually, accounting for approximately 3 million stroke survivors with varying degrees of disability. Data from stroke registries suggest that internal carotid artery atheroembolic disease accounts for approximately 35% of all ischemic cerebral infarctions; therefore, approximately 150,000 strokes in the United States per year may be ascribed to carotid disease. Surgical endarterectomy has been shown to be superior to medical management in the management of severe carotid stenosis in both symptomatic and asymptomatic patients. Indeed, carotid endarterectomy has been one of the most heavily scrutinized operations over the past 40 years, and newer methods of revascularization are being actively explored. With the great technological advances in the endovascular treatment of both peripheral and coronary atherosclerotic disease, many of these techniques are now being applied to the extracranial circulation. We explore the rapidly expanding field of carotid artery angioplasty and stenting. The upcoming prospective randomized clinical trials of surgical endarterectomy versus carotid angioplasty and stenting also are reviewed.  相似文献

This study reviewed a large national core laboratory database for the Ancure (Guidant, Menlo Park, California) phase I and II trial of overall aneurysm sac regression after endovascular aneurysm repair. Data were reviewed for aneurysm size and endoleak in follow-up. Endoleak was recorded as well as maximum major and minor axis aortic diameters. Included were patients with baseline assessment within 3 months of implantation and at least 24 months of follow-up, and 444 were available for review. The mean baseline aortic diameter was 56.6 mm; mean follow-up was 48.7 months. Of these patients, 129 (29.5%) had aneurysm regression to less than 40 mm, 42 (9.5%) regressed to less than 35 mm, and 12 (2.7%) had complete aneurysm sac obliteration. Multivariate analysis demonstrated that baseline aneurysm size was the only predictor of aneurysm size regression. Significant sac regression is common after Ancure aneurysm repair and appears to be related primarily to initial aneurysm size.  相似文献

Background  

Laparoscopic cholecystectomy (LC) is the gold standard procedure for gallbladder removal. However, conversion to open surgery is sometimes needed. The factors underlying a surgeon’s decision to convert a laparoscopic case to an open case are complex and poorly understood. With decreasing experience in open cholecystectomy, this procedure is however no longer the “safe” alternative it once was. With such an impending paradigm shift, this study aimed to identify the main reasons for conversion and ultimately to develop guidelines to help reduce the conversion rates.  相似文献

《Injury》2017,48(10):2119-2124
IntroductionBeside serious and potentially fatal injuries, the majority of pediatric trauma patients present with minor injuries to emergency departments. The aim of this study was to evaluate age-related injury pattern, trauma mechanism as well as the need for surgery in pediatric patients.Patients and methodsRetrospective Study from 01/2008 to 12/2012 at a level I trauma center. All patients <18 years of age following trauma were included. Injury mechanism, injury pattern as well as need for surgery were analyzed according to different age groups (0–3 years, 4–7 years, 8–12 years and 13–17 years). Major injuries were defined as fractures, dislocations and visceral organ injuries. Minor injuries included contusions and superficial wounds.ResultsOverall, 15300 patients were included (59% male, median age 8 years). A total of 303 patients (2%) were admitted to the resuscitation room and of these, 69 (0.5% of all patients) were multiply injured (median Injury Severity Score (ISS) 20 pts). Major injuries were found in 3953 patients (26%). Minor injuries were documented in 11347 patients (74%). Of those patients with a major injury, 76% (2991 patients) suffered a fracture, 3% (132 patients) a dislocation and 3% (131 patients) an injury of nerves, tendons or ligaments. The majority of fractures were located in the upper extremity (73%) (elbow fractures 16%; radius fractures 16%; finger fractures 14%). Patients with minor injuries presented with head injuries (34%), finger injuries (10%) and injuries of the upper ankle (9%). The most common trauma mechanisms included impact (41%), followed by falls from standing height (24%), sport injuries (15%) and traffic accidents (9%). Overall, 1558 patients (10%) were operated. Of these, 61% had a major and 39% a minor injury.ConclusionAlmost 75% of all children, who presented to the emergency department following trauma revealed minor injuries. However, 25% suffered a relevant, major injury and 0.5% suffered a multiple trauma with a median ISS of 20. Overall, 10% had to be operated. The most frequently found major injuries were extremity fractures, with elbow fractures as the most common fracture.  相似文献

Background: To be certified for laparoscopic placement of adjustable gastric banding, surgeons must have advanced laparoscopic experience. Despite previous exposure to other kinds of laparoscopy, there may a learning curve specific to Lap-Band placement. Methods: Sixty consecutive patients were prospectively separated into two groups: the first 30 patients operated on (group 1) and the second 30 patients operated on (group 2). Results: Both groups were similar statistically in regard to gender, age, and body mass index. Operative time for group 1 was 79 ± 31.1 min. There were 11 (37%) complications in 10 patients. Operative time for group 2 was 59 ± 19.9 min. There were two complications (7%). All operations were completed laparoscopically. Operative time was significantly lower in group 2 (t-test; p = 004). Complications were also significantly lower (chi-square; p = 0.005). The number of reoperations was also reduced and approached statistical significance (chi-square; p = 0.054). Readmissions, although reduced, were not statistically significant. There were no deaths in either group. Conclusions: Despite a surgeons history of advanced laparoscopic experience, there is a definite learning curve associated with the laparoscopically placed adjustable gastric band.  相似文献

Missing metastases, also called vanishing or disappearing liver metastases, concern about 5% of patients with colorectal liver metastasis undergoing chemotherapy, and this phenomenon is likely to become more frequent in the near future, with the widespread use of highly efficient chemotherapy. As their definition is highly dependent on the quality of initial imaging, a DLM on preoperative computed tomography scan should be systematically confirmed by a second imaging modality, ideally magnetic resonance imaging. It is important to note that a complete clinical response does not mean a complete pathologic response. Currently, there are no absolute criteria of a complete pathologic response. However, treatment with neoadjuvant and adjuvant hepatic arterial infusion in patients <60 years old with an initially low carcinoembryonic antigen level that normalizes under chemotherapy and who have no detectable lesion on both computed tomography and magnetic resonance imaging is probably more likely to yield a complete pathologic response. Whatever their treatment, patients with DLM run a high risk of recurrence that could be decreased with the use of HAI. Despite a high recurrence rate, the overall 5-year survival rate of patients with DLM ranges from 40 to 80%. Having a DLM should no longer be a contraindication to hepatic surgery since long-term survival is expected in these highly chemosensitive patients. The use of adjuvant HAI in addition to efficient systemic chemotherapy could reduce the risk of hepatic relapse.  相似文献

Introduction and hypothesis

Midurethral sling (MUS) surgeries are minimally invasive procedures; however, they are not free of postoperative complications. The aim of the study was to assess the occurrence of lower urinary tract symptoms (LUTS) (urgency, nocturia, frequency, splitting/spraying, hesitancy, terminal dribbling, and subjective feeling of postvoid residual) in patients suffering from stress (SUI) or mixed (MUI) urinary incontinence with a predominant SUI component before and after transobturator MUS placement.

Methods

The study group consisted of 88 women with SUI and 18 with MUI who underwent transobturator MUS. All participants were questioned with a self-developed questionnaire before and after surgery regarding the presence of LUTS.

Results

Seven days after surgery, 62 patients (58.5%) noted voiding and postmicturition symptoms, whereas 67 (63.2%) reported problems in storage. The more commonly reported LUTS at week 1 after surgery were urgency (52.8%), splitting/spraying (41.5%), and feeling of incomplete bladder emptying (34.0%). Patients perceived that splitting/spraying was the most bothersome. After 6 months, the most common LUTS reported were hesitancy (14.1%), terminal dribbling (10.4%), and splitting/spraying (9.4%). We noticed a decrease in the number of urgency episodes >2.7 times (p < 0.001) compared with baseline. After 6 months, 97 (91.5%) patients reported the lack of incontinence episodes.

Conclusions

A vast majority of patients after MUS suffer from LUTS in the early postoperative period; however, the majority of undesired symptoms resolve spontaneously within the first 6 months postsurgery.

Navigation systems for operative assistance in knee joint surgery have been established in the last 5 years. Among the large number of variable systems, the image-free kinematic systems have won widespread acceptance. The C-arm based systems are not superior to the image-free systems. The CT-based systems are advantageous in completely destroyed joints (with marked joint erosion) or advanced congenital or traumatic deformities. The intraoperatively-performed Iso-C (3D) technique presents data sets in CT-quality, but because of its small data volume currently is limited to the reconstruction of articular surfaces following fractures. The use of image-free navigation in resurfacing knee arthroplasty is in the meantime beyond controversy whereby deviations in the mechanical axis from normal values can be significantly reduced. For high tibial osteotomies navigation modules will be soon available for marketing. However, with these modules, intraoperative imaging is indispensable, but it will be image-free in the future. The early clinical results are promising. Cruciate ligament navigation is not yet a clinical standard be-cause of the considerable associated time expenditure. The appropriate modules are still under development.  相似文献
